File disclosure and session hijacking via path traversal
Published May 4, 2020 · Updated Oct 21, 2025
Path traversal in Juniper Networks Junos OS allows remote attackers to read files and session tokens through crafted HTTP requests. The enabled HTTP/HTTPS service resolves attacker-controlled paths without confining them to an authorized directory and can place command text in httpd.log. Exposure requires HTTP/HTTPS services; configuration files become readable from 19.3R1, while stolen J-Web sessions inherit an active user's access.

Is a vulnerable build present?
Compare these published version ranges with your installed build and any vendor patches.
- Affected versionversion=12.3 <12.3R12-S16
- Affected versionversion=12.3X48 <12.3X48-D101, 12.3X48-D105
- Affected versionversion=14.1X53 <14.1X53-D54
- Affected versionversion=15.1 <15.1R7-S7
- Affected versionversion=15.1X49 <15.1X49-D211, 15.1X49-D220
- Affected versionversion=16.1 <16.1R7-S8
- Affected versionversion=17.2 <17.2R3-S4
- Affected versionversion=17.3 <17.3R3-S8
- Affected versionversion=17.4 <17.4R2-S11, 17.4R3-S2
- Affected versionversion=18.1 <18.1R3-S10
- Affected versionversion=18.2 <18.2R2-S7, 18.2R3-S4
- Affected versionversion=18.3 <18.3R2-S4, 18.3R3-S2
- Affected versionversion=18.4 <18.4R1-S7, 18.4R3-S2 changes=[{"at":"18.4R2","status":"affected"}]
- Affected versionversion=19.1 <19.1R1-S5, 19.1R3-S1 changes=[{"at":"19.1R2","status":"affected"}]
- Affected versionversion=19.2 <19.2R2
- Affected versionversion=19.3 <19.3R2-S3, 19.3R3
- Affected versionversion=19.4 <19.4R1-S2, 19.4R2
- Affected versionversion=20.1 <20.1R1-S1, 20.1R2
